Kathleen A. Corbet, Former President of Standard & Poor’s, Makes Strategic Investment in Rapid Rat
Description NEW YORK, January 15, 2009 – James H. Gellert, President and CEO of Rapid Ratings
International, announced today that Kathleen A. Corbet, former President of Standard & Poor’s, has
joined Rapid Ratings’ Executive Advisory Board, and has also made an equity investment in Rapid
Ratings through her private investment firm, Cross Ridge Capital, LLC.
As featured recently on Bloomberg, CNBC and Fox Business News, Rapid Ratings has provided
accurate, early warnings – well in advance of other ratings organizations and market signals -- of
impending problems for both public and private companies in all sectors since 1998, including recently
the US Homebuilders, Pilgrim’s Pride, Circuit City, VeraSun, Bear Stearns, LyondellBasell, as well as
earlier alerts on Enron, GM, Ford and many others. Such warnings enable financial institutions and
corporate customers to more proactively manage their counterparty risks and to identify investment
opportunities.
